Cadw's description

Opposite St James’ churchyard attached (to L) to No 65 Walter Road.

Circa 1865 pair of semi-detached houses.

Three storeys plus attic behind low parapet; stucco, banded to ground floor, tiled roof, gabled dormers, horned sash glazing (but L house has top floor L casement window). Some details of No 67 obscured in conversion to restaurant.

Four bays with central 2 bays slightly advanced articulated by pilasters which run up as acroteria, each bay with, on second floor, paired square-headed windows in architrave; on first floor Venetian window; on ground floor, splayed bay window. End bays have second floor window with architrave; first floor window with architrave and pierced balcony; ground floor has entrance doorway with moulded surround and cornice, door with rectangular overlight.

Part of relatively unspoilt terrace opposite main open space in Walter Road.

Group value.
